Rebecca Page Mann 1838–1903 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 28 OCT 1838

Birth Location: Virginia

Death Date: 22 JUN 1903

Death Location: Amelia County, Virginia

Father: Cain II

Mother: Virginia Andrews

Spouse(s):

Children(s):

Rebecca Page Mann was born in 1838 in Virginia, the child of Cain Mann Ii And Virginia Andrews. Rebecca Page Mann passed away in 1903 in Amelia County, Virginia.
